ICE Detains NYC Council Data Analyst at Long Island Appointment

Homeland Security identified the employee and alleged a 2017 visa overstay, a claim city leaders dispute.

Overview

  • City officials say the staffer was taken into custody during a routine immigration check-in in Bethpage and transferred to the Varick Street detention center in Manhattan after using his one phone call to contact City Council HR.
  • Homeland Security identified the detainee as 53-year-old Rafael Andres Rubio Bohorquez and asserted he overstayed a 2017 tourist visa, lacked work authorization and had a prior assault arrest, which Council leaders contest.
  • Speaker Julie Menin, Mayor Zohran Mamdani, Rep. Dan Goldman, Attorney General Letitia James and Gov. Kathy Hochul called for his immediate release, and Council staff planned protests.
  • Legal advocates are preparing challenges, and a habeas hearing is set for Friday before Judge John Cronan, with authorities barred from moving the detainee out of New York until then.
  • Menin said this is the first detention of a Council staffer and reported an inability to reach the Bethpage ICE office through its published number, raising concerns about access and transparency.
